University of Texas San Antonio
San Antonio, Texas | Façade Shading
UTSA students enjoy a stylish and comfortable exterior queue as rigid mesh panels shade the interior waiting area of the Multidisciplinary Studies building while providing an eye-catching exterior to its annex. The sleek panels add another layer to the design and bring an entirely new texture and point of interest to the building. Mesh provides a pleasant exterior corridor environment, while its space sculpting properties facilitate an effective connection between opposing sides of the U-shaped structure.
"When searching for material, Cambridge’s mesh was among the best we found. Its polished aesthetic and finish gives the new building an elegant texture while matching the look and feel of existing adjacent buildings."
Clement Medina, Alvidrez Architecture
